Man And Machine Expands Its Digital Design Portfolio

New comprehensive offering to provide organisations and resellers with access to the latest high-end design equipment

Man and Machine Limited, a value added distributor in the digital design community, today announced that it would be expanding its digital design portfolio. Man and Machine will offer the latest high-end HP workstations, laptops and flat screen LCD monitors with cutting-edge design software and support services as part of a bespoke service, via a network of specialist resellers.

“Man and Machine is able to meet the specific demands of the digital design sector by providing the latest products from the world’s most successful design brands. HP’s presence in the digital design market, combined with their cutting edge equipment, will enable us to provide a better service to our customers,” said Mark Andrews, Sales Manager, Hardware Division of Man and Machine.

Liz Kelleher, Workstation Channel Sales Manager, HP UK Ireland stated: “HP’s range of high-end workstations and mobile computers provides everyone from the single CAD user to large design studios with the tools to push the limits of their design capabilities. This announcement is key to reinforcing HP’s commitment to the digital design community.”

HP workstations will be sold alongside state-of-the-art design software, technical training and support as part of a bespoke proposition. The offering will ensure organisations in the digital design community and the manufacturing and education sectors receive a package that best matches their needs and price point.

The new range is available immediately. For further information, please visit the Man and Machine website: www.manandmachine.co.uk.
